本文目录导读:
在当今信息化社会,网络安全问题日益严重,企业和个人都面临着巨大的安全风险,为了应对这些挑战,安全评测编程专家的角色变得越来越重要,本文将为您提供一个全面的安全评测编程专家指南,帮助您了解这个领域的基础知识和技能要求,以及如何运用编程技能来提高网络安全防护能力。
安全评测编程专家的职责
1、分析系统漏洞:安全评测编程专家需要具备深入了解各种操作系统、网络设备和应用程序的能力,能够识别潜在的安全漏洞,并为修复提供建议。
2、设计安全策略:根据系统的特点和需求,安全评测编程专家需要制定合适的安全策略,包括加密算法、访问控制策略、防火墙规则等。
3、编写安全测试脚本:安全评测编程专家需要熟练掌握各种编程语言(如Python、C++、Java等),能够编写自动化的安全测试脚本,以检测系统的安全性。
4、评估安全性能:安全评测编程专家需要对系统进行持续的安全评估,监控系统的安全状况,确保及时发现并解决潜在的安全问题。
5、提供技术支持:安全评测编程专家需要为团队成员提供技术支持,帮助他们解决在开发过程中遇到的安全问题。
安全评测编程专家的技能要求
1、扎实的计算机基础知识:安全评测编程专家需要具备扎实的计算机基础知识,包括数据结构、算法、操作系统、计算机网络等方面的知识。
2、熟悉常用的安全工具:安全评测编程专家需要熟悉常用的安全工具,如Nmap、Metasploit、Wireshark等,能够利用这些工具进行安全扫描、漏洞挖掘和攻击模拟等操作。
3、精通至少一种编程语言:安全评测编程专家需要精通至少一种编程语言,如Python、C++、Java等,能够利用这些语言编写安全测试脚本和工具。
4、良好的沟通能力:安全评测编程专家需要具备良好的沟通能力,能够与团队成员、客户和其他相关人员进行有效的沟通,确保项目的顺利进行。
5、持续学习的精神:由于网络安全技术的快速发展,安全评测编程专家需要保持持续学习的精神,不断更新自己的知识和技能。
如何成为一名优秀的安全评测编程专家
1、学习基础知识:从基础开始学习计算机科学和网络安全相关知识,逐步积累经验和技能。
2、动手实践:通过实际项目和练习,提高自己的编程能力和安全技术水平。
3、参加培训和认证:参加相关的培训课程和认证考试,获取专业认证,提高自己在行业内的竞争力。
4、关注行业动态:关注网络安全领域的最新动态和技术发展,了解最新的安全威胁和防护措施。
5、建立专业网络:加入网络安全社区和论坛,与其他专业人士交流学习,拓展自己的人脉资源。
作为一名安全评测编程专家,您需要具备扎实的计算机基础知识、丰富的实践经验和持续的学习精神,通过不断地学习和实践,您将能够更好地应对网络安全挑战,为企业和个人提供有效的安全防护服务。